Definition
a fire, heap of combustibles, Acts 28:2, 3*

Greek-English Concordance for πυρά

Acts 28:2 The native people showed us no ordinary kindness, for they kindled a fire (pyran | πυράν | acc sg fem) and welcomed us all, because it had begun to rain and because of the cold.
Acts 28:3 When Paul had gathered a bundle of sticks and put them on the fire (pyran | πυράν | acc sg fem), a viper came out from the heat and fastened onto his hand.
